Navigating the Salesforce AppExchange Security Review Process

Successfully distributing your application on the Salesforce AppExchange requires a complete Security Review. This essential process ensures that your app satisfies Salesforce’s security guidelines and protects client data. Understanding the review phases – which entails documentation submission, static code analysis, and potential runtime testing – is crucial. Developers need to proactively correct potential vulnerabilities and be ready for iterative feedback from the Salesforce group. Ultimately, a successful Security Review positions your app for wider website adoption and fosters trust within the Salesforce community.

AppExchangeSalesforcePlatform Security ReviewAssessmentExamination: A ComprehensiveDetailedThorough Guide for ISVsDevelopersPartners

Navigating the AppExchangeSalesforcePlatform Security ReviewAssessmentExamination process can be challengingcomplexdaunting for ISVsdeveloperspartners. This guidedocumentoverview provides a thoroughdetailedcomplete breakdown of the requirednecessaryessential steps, coveringaddressingexamining everything from initialfirstearly submission to finalultimatelast approval. UnderstandingGraspingKnowing the specificparticulardetailed guidelines regarding codeapplicationsolution security, datainformationrecords protection, and privacyconfidentialitysecurity best practicesmethodsapproaches is crucialvitalimportant for ensuringmaintainingguaranteeing a successfulfavorablepositive listingpresenceappearance on the AppExchangeSalesforcePlatform. FurthermoreMoreoverIn addition, we will explorediscussanalyze common pitfallserrorsissues and offerprovidepresent practicalusefulactionable tipsadvicerecommendations to streamlinesimplifyexpedite your securityapplicationcode reviewvalidationaudit process.

Understanding Salesforce's Security Review Requirements

Navigating Salesforce's security review process can feel difficult, especially for developing organizations. The essential review program ensures that bespoke solutions, like Apex triggers, Visualforce pages, and Lightning Web Components, adhere to Salesforce's established standards and best practices. Submitting a thorough review application involves documenting your code's functionality, addressing potential security threats, and showing adherence to the Salesforce Security Safety Check List. Failure to fulfill this necessary step can prevent your deployment to production; therefore, a early understanding of the requirements is key for success.

Salesforce Store Protection Verification Best Practices

Ensuring your Marketplace app is secure begins with detailed adherence to Salesforce’s Safety Verification workflow. Focus on creating apps that meet all necessary benchmarks. Periodically patch your app's codebase to resolve potential weaknesses. Utilize strong authentication systems and validate user information to prevent malicious actions. Furthermore, execute scheduled security testing and keep updated of current threats and Platform safety advisories.

Common Pitfalls in the Salesforce AppExchange Security Review

Navigating the Salesforce AppExchange Security Review process can be a tricky undertaking | challenge | hurdle for many ISV partners. Several frequent errors | oversights | missteps routinely cause delays or even rejection. A primary concern is inadequate documentation; failing to completely | thoroughly | precisely detail the application's architecture | design | structure, data flow, and security controls | measures | practices is a common stumbling block. Another pitfall involves insufficient testing – particularly penetration testing | security testing | vulnerability assessments performed by a qualified third-party. Additionally, neglecting to address common vulnerabilities like insecure direct object references | improper access controls | authentication flaws, and cross-site scripting | XSS | injection risks, significantly diminishes the likelihood of approval. Finally, maintaining ongoing vigilance regarding Salesforce's evolving security guidelines | policies | standards and promptly addressing any reported issues is crucial; a one-time review isn't enough.

  • Documentation Deficiencies
  • Insufficient Security Testing
  • Neglecting Common Vulnerabilities
  • Lack of Ongoing Security Maintenance

Post-Review Compliance: Maintaining AppExchange Security

Ensuring sustained AppExchange protection requires more than just a successful initial review. Post-review acceptance, vendors must actively oversee their products for possible vulnerabilities . This includes a pledge to frequent revisions , promptly resolving any detected concerns. Furthermore, maintaining adherence with AppExchange guidelines throughout the product’s duration is vital . Consider these key areas:

  • Enacting a comprehensive security assessment method .
  • Supplying explicit documentation regarding safety measures.
  • Creating a formal occurrence reaction framework .

In conclusion, anticipatory post-review adherence is critical to safeguarding the confidence of the AppExchange marketplace .

Leave a Reply

Your email address will not be published. Required fields are marked *